‹‹ You're a half a world away, but in my mind I whisper every single word you say. And before you sleep at night you pray to me, your lucky star, your ›› Singing Satellite.

Capcom. ›› Locke February 19, 2006

Damn. Capcom is releasing Street Fighter Alpha Anthology. I don’t buy too many games these days but they’ve got me hooked with this one. Serious nostalgia is afoot. Oh yeah, Mega Man X Collection as well. Might as well seeing as I own Mega Man Collection and Street Fighter Collection. Capcom and Nintendo for the most part owned my videogame playing youth.